MAI-Code-1-Flash is a Microsoft coding model built for fast, efficient assistance in everyday developer workflows. Built end-to-end by Microsoft using clean and appropriately licensed data, the model is rolling out to GitHub Copilot individual users in Visual Studio Code through the model picker and the default Auto picker. It is designed around the goal of delivering high-quality coding help with better efficiency, helping engineering teams write better code faster through a lightweight, agentic model integrated into GitHub Copilot and VS Code. MAI-Code-1-Flash was trained directly with GitHub Copilot production harnesses, allowing it to interact with surrounding tools and systems in real developer environments rather than being optimized only for static benchmarks. It supports agentic coding, strong instruction-following across single-turn and multi-turn scenarios, repository question answering, refactoring, telemetry-grounded tasks, and adaptive thinking.

MAI-Code-1.1-Flash is a small, efficient coding model designed to help engineering teams write better code faster. Now in production in GitHub Copilot and built into VS Code, it focuses on real-world developer workflows, with particular improvements for command-line tasks and .NET development based on developer feedback. Compared with the version introduced at Microsoft Build in June, the model produces higher-quality code while using fewer tokens and streaming responses faster. Microsoft reports a 22% improvement on Terminal-Bench 2.1 in GitHub Copilot CLI and a 15% improvement on .NET tasks. Production results also showed a 4% increase in code survival and a 9% increase in return visits. In GitHub Copilot, tokens stream 25% faster and the model uses 25% fewer tokens to complete a task, aiming to deliver faster answers, less waiting, and more useful work from every token. Its gains come from improved training and serving efficiency, with optimization centered on real-world use.

Pros & Cons from Real Users

Pros

  • What I like most is that it is not trying to be the biggest “solve everything” model. It is aimed at the work developers actually do all day: quick edits, explanations, refactors, small bug fixes, code cleanup, and iterative Copilot-style assistance. The GitHub Copilot and VS Code integration is the real advantage. A coding model becomes much more useful when it sits directly inside the editor instead of forcing me to bounce between tools. The efficiency angle matters too. Microsoft calls it a small-tier, inference-efficient coding model, and GitHub says it has been rolling out across more Copilot surfaces. For daily use, speed and cost can matter just as much as raw benchmark power.

Cons

  • The tradeoff is that I would not use it for every hard engineering problem. For deep architecture work, large multi-file changes, or tricky production bugs, I would still compare it against heavier reasoning models and review everything carefully.
